
在Excel中创建阵列表格的方法有几种:使用公式和函数、数据透视表、数组公式等。本文将详细介绍这些方法,并提供专业的个人经验见解。
一、使用公式和函数
1.1 使用SUM、AVERAGE等基本函数
在Excel中,使用基本函数如SUM、AVERAGE等,可以有效地创建和管理阵列表格。
- SUM函数:用于求和。你可以选择一个范围,然后使用SUM函数计算该范围内所有数值的总和。公式为:
=SUM(A1:A10)。 - AVERAGE函数:用于计算平均值。公式为:
=AVERAGE(A1:A10)。
举个例子,如果你有一个包含销售数据的表格,可以使用SUM函数来计算总销售额,使用AVERAGE函数来计算平均销售额。
1.2 使用IF、VLOOKUP等高级函数
- IF函数:用于条件判断。你可以根据特定条件来选择显示不同的值。公式为:
=IF(A1>10, "大于10", "小于或等于10")。 - VLOOKUP函数:用于查找特定值。公式为:
=V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])。
例如,你可以使用IF函数来判断一个学生的成绩是否及格,使用VLOOKUP函数从另一个表中查找某个产品的价格。
二、使用数据透视表
2.1 创建数据透视表
数据透视表是Excel中非常强大的工具,可以快速汇总和分析大量数据。
- 选择数据源。
- 插入数据透视表:点击“插入”菜单,然后选择“数据透视表”。
- 选择数据透视表的位置:可以选择新工作表或现有工作表。
- 拖动字段到数据透视表区域:行、列、值和筛选器区域。
2.2 自定义数据透视表
- 更改字段显示方式:你可以拖动字段到不同区域(行、列、值和筛选器),以不同方式显示数据。
- 应用筛选器和排序:可以使用筛选器和排序功能来进一步分析数据。例如,你可以按日期、产品或地区来筛选和排序销售数据。
通过数据透视表,你可以快速生成销售报告、库存分析报告等,极大地提高工作效率。
三、使用数组公式
3.1 什么是数组公式
数组公式可以处理多组数据,并返回一个或多个结果。它们通常用于执行需要多个计算步骤的复杂计算。
3.2 创建数组公式
- 输入数组公式:选择一个单元格范围,然后输入公式。按下Ctrl+Shift+Enter键,Excel会自动在公式周围添加大括号
{}。 - 示例公式:
{=SUM(A1:A10*B1:B10)}。这个公式将计算A1到A10和B1到B10对应单元格的乘积之和。
数组公式可以用于复杂的数据分析,例如,计算加权平均数、矩阵乘法等。
四、使用图表和数据可视化
4.1 创建图表
图表是数据可视化的重要工具,可以帮助你更直观地理解数据。
- 选择数据源。
- 插入图表:点击“插入”菜单,然后选择所需的图表类型(如柱状图、折线图、饼图等)。
- 自定义图表:添加标题、标签、数据系列等。
4.2 使用条件格式
条件格式可以根据特定条件自动更改单元格的格式,如颜色、字体等。
- 应用条件格式:选择单元格范围,点击“开始”菜单,然后选择“条件格式”。
- 示例:你可以设置条件格式,使销售额超过目标的单元格显示为绿色,低于目标的显示为红色。
通过图表和条件格式,你可以更有效地展示和分析数据,使数据分析过程更加直观和高效。
五、使用宏和VBA
5.1 什么是宏和VBA
宏是Excel中的一项功能,可以自动执行一系列操作。VBA(Visual Basic for Applications)是编写宏的编程语言。
5.2 创建和使用宏
- 录制宏:点击“视图”菜单,然后选择“宏” -> “录制宏”。执行你想要自动化的操作,然后停止录制。
- 编辑宏:你可以在VBA编辑器中编辑录制的宏,或编写新的宏。
5.3 示例宏
一个简单的示例宏,可以自动格式化表格:
Sub FormatTable()
Range("A1:B10").Font.Bold = True
Range("A1:B10").Borders.LineStyle = xlContinuous
End Sub
通过使用宏和VBA,你可以极大地提高工作效率,自动化重复性任务。
六、使用Excel插件和扩展工具
6.1 安装和使用插件
Excel有许多第三方插件,可以扩展其功能。例如,Power Query用于数据整理和转换,Solver用于优化问题求解。
6.2 示例插件
- Power Query:可以从多个来源获取数据,并对数据进行清洗和转换。
- Solver:可以解决线性规划、非线性规划等优化问题。
这些插件可以帮助你更高效地处理复杂数据和问题。
七、数据验证和保护
7.1 数据验证
数据验证可以确保输入的数据符合特定条件,从而提高数据质量。
- 设置数据验证:选择单元格范围,点击“数据”菜单,然后选择“数据验证”。
- 示例:你可以设置数据验证,使输入的值必须在1到100之间。
7.2 数据保护
数据保护可以防止数据被意外修改或删除。
- 保护工作表:点击“审阅”菜单,然后选择“保护工作表”。
- 设置密码保护:你可以为工作表或工作簿设置密码,以限制访问。
通过数据验证和保护,你可以确保数据的准确性和安全性。
八、使用Excel模板
8.1 什么是Excel模板
Excel模板是预先设计好的表格,可以用于各种目的,如预算、项目管理等。
8.2 创建和使用模板
- 创建模板:设计好表格,然后保存为Excel模板(.xltx)。
- 使用模板:打开模板文件,输入你的数据即可。
Excel模板可以帮助你快速创建专业的表格,节省时间和精力。
九、常见问题及解决方法
9.1 常见问题
- 公式错误:如#DIV/0!、#VALUE!等错误。
- 数据丢失:意外删除或覆盖数据。
- 性能问题:处理大量数据时Excel变慢。
9.2 解决方法
- 检查公式:确保公式输入正确,使用函数检查工具。
- 数据恢复:使用Excel的撤销功能或备份文件。
- 优化性能:使用数据透视表、分区处理数据,关闭不必要的插件。
十、Excel高级技巧
10.1 使用动态数组
Excel的动态数组功能,可以自动调整数组大小,适应数据的变化。
- 示例:使用SEQUENCE函数生成一个动态数组:
=SEQUENCE(10, 1, 1, 1)。
10.2 使用高级图表
- 瀑布图:用于显示数据的累积效果。
- 雷达图:用于比较多项指标。
通过使用这些高级技巧,你可以更高效地处理和分析数据。
结论
创建阵列表格是Excel中的一项基本但非常重要的技能。通过使用公式和函数、数据透视表、数组公式、图表和数据可视化、宏和VBA、插件和扩展工具、数据验证和保护、Excel模板,以及掌握常见问题的解决方法和高级技巧,你可以极大地提高工作效率和数据分析能力。希望本文对你有所帮助,祝你在Excel的使用中取得更大的成就。
相关问答FAQs:
1. 如何在Excel中创建一个阵列列表格?
阵列列表格是一种用于显示多个相关数据的表格形式。要创建一个阵列列表格,你可以按照以下步骤操作:
- 打开Excel并创建一个新的工作表。
- 在第一列输入你的数据,每个数据占据一行。
- 在第一行输入你的数据的属性或分类。
- 选中整个数据范围,包括属性和数据。
- 在Excel菜单栏中选择“数据”选项卡,然后点击“数据工具”。
- 在弹出的菜单中选择“阵列”选项,然后点击“确定”。
- Excel将自动根据你的数据创建一个阵列列表格。
2. 如何对Excel中的阵列列表格进行排序?
如果你想对Excel中的阵列列表格进行排序,可以按照以下步骤进行操作:
- 选中整个阵列列表格。
- 在Excel菜单栏中选择“数据”选项卡,然后点击“排序和筛选”。
- 在弹出的菜单中选择“排序最左侧列”选项,然后选择你想要按照哪一列进行排序。
- 选择排序的顺序(升序或降序)。
- 点击“确定”进行排序。
3. 如何在Excel中对阵列列表格进行筛选?
如果你想根据特定条件筛选Excel中的阵列列表格,可以按照以下步骤进行操作:
- 选中整个阵列列表格。
- 在Excel菜单栏中选择“数据”选项卡,然后点击“排序和筛选”。
- 在弹出的菜单中选择“筛选”选项。
- 在每一列的标题行上会出现筛选符号,点击筛选符号。
- 在弹出的筛选菜单中选择你想要的条件进行筛选。
- Excel将根据你选择的条件筛选阵列列表格。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4216070